#include "go-sha1.h"
#include "sha1.h"

class Gcc_sha1_helper : public Go_sha1_helper
{
 public:

  Gcc_sha1_helper() : ctx_(new sha1_ctx) { sha1_init_ctx(this->ctx_); }

  ~Gcc_sha1_helper();

  // Incorporate 'len' bytes from 'buffer' into checksum.
  void
  process_bytes(const void* buffer, size_t len);

  // Finalize checksum and return in the form of a string.
  std::string
  finish();

 private:
  sha1_ctx *ctx_;
};

Gcc_sha1_helper::~Gcc_sha1_helper()
{
  delete ctx_;
}

void
Gcc_sha1_helper::process_bytes(const void* buffer, size_t len)
{
  sha1_process_bytes(buffer, len, this->ctx_);
}

std::string
Gcc_sha1_helper::finish()
{
  // Use a union to provide the required alignment.
  union
  {
    char checksum[checksum_len];
    long align;
  } u;
  sha1_finish_ctx(this->ctx_, u.checksum);
  return std::string(u.checksum, checksum_len);
}

Go_sha1_helper*
go_create_sha1_helper()
{
  return new Gcc_sha1_helper();
}
